Plant Signaling in Arbuscular Mycorrhizal Symbioses: Ecological and Molecular Perspectives
Journal: Plant Signaling & Behavior
Arbuscular mycorrhizal (AM) fungi form one of the most ancient and widespread symbioses in terrestrial ecosystems, contributing substantially to plant nutrition, stress resilience, and community dynamics.
